Illinois News Anchor Resigns After Controversial Tribute to Charlie Kirk

An Illinois television anchor has resigned following a suspension for airing a tribute to Turning Point USA founder Charlie Kirk after his recent assassination. The anchor, Beni Rae Harmony, described her remarks as a non-partisan tribute, emphasizing her commitment to personal values over her job.

In a heartfelt post on X, formerly known as Twitter, Harmony stated, “My resignation is guided by values that are essential to who I am, which I refuse to set aside in order to keep a job. I choose my faith and love of country, and always will.” Her emotional response highlights the tension between personal beliefs and professional obligations in the current media landscape.

Career Background and Emotional Tribute

Harmony served as an anchor for WICS Newschannel 20, an ABC affiliate in Springfield, Illinois. In her on-air tribute, she shared video footage addressing viewers, expressing that it was acceptable to feel sadness and grieve Kirk’s death. This personal connection was underscored by her admission that Kirk was her first boss while she worked at Turning Point USA from 2021 to 2022.

During the tribute, Harmony urged her audience to rely on their neighbors and to speak up for their beliefs, regardless of the topic. “There’s a lot going on in our world right now and in our country, but I want to say one thing. Lean on your neighbors, speak up for what you believe in, I don’t care what it is,” she articulated passionately.

Contrasting Reactions and Cancel Culture

Harmony’s tribute ignited significant discourse surrounding freedom of speech and the repercussions faced by individuals in the media industry. In her follow-up post, she remarked, “Many in the mainstream media have been fired or punished for mocking his assassination. I believe I am the first to be targeted for honoring him on air.” This comment indicates a perceived double standard in how media personalities are treated depending on their views.

The context of Kirk’s assassination adds another layer of complexity to the situation. He was gunned down last Wednesday while speaking at a campus event in Utah, inciting grief and outrage nationwide. However, criticism from those opposed to Kirk’s views has emerged, with some detractors expressing disdain for the tributes following his death.

Furthermore, numerous instances surfaced online where individuals celebrated his death and subsequently faced professional repercussions. Critics have framed these reactions as elements of a broader cancel culture, wherein certain voices in the media are silenced for their opinions.

Media Reactions and Broader Implications

The media landscape has reacted sharply to the implications of Harmony’s resignation and the circumstances surrounding it. Various outlets have commented on the firing of individuals in the wake of the assassination, framing it as part of a larger campaign aiming to stifle free speech rights.

For instance, Matthew Dowd, a former political analyst for MSNBC, faced termination over comments he made that appeared to connect Kirk’s violent death to his prior rhetoric. Dowd suggested that Kirk’s “hateful words” against various groups may have contributed to the violence against him. His assertion has drawn scrutiny, especially considering he made these remarks before it was confirmed that Kirk had died.

Dowd later expressed regret over his firings, accusing MSNBC of an excessive response. This controversy exemplifies the fraught relationship between media professionals and the public perception of their comments.
